What Retinoids Do

Retinoids work by encouraging healthy cellular turnover and improving how the skin functions at a deeper level.

Key benefits include:

  • Stimulating collagen production

  • Smoothing fine lines and wrinkles

  • Improving acne by reducing congestion

  • Refining skin texture

  • Supporting more even pigmentation

Types of Retinoids

Not all retinoids are created equal. They vary in strength and how efficiently they are converted into their active form within the skin.

Retinol

A common over-the-counter form that requires conversion within the skin. It is effective when used consistently and appropriately formulated.

Retinaldehyde (Retinal)

A more advanced form that requires fewer conversion steps, allowing for improved results with better tolerability.

Retinoic Acid (Prescription)

The most active form, often delivering faster results, but requiring careful use due to its potential to disrupt the skin barrier if not properly managed.

A Smarter Approach to Retinoids

You may have heard that dryness, peeling, and irritation are “normal” when starting a retinoid. In reality, this type of response is a sign that the skin barrier is being overwhelmed—not that the product is working better.

At Rilassare Esthetics, we approach retinoid use differently:

  • Start low and progress strategically

  • Support the skin barrier throughout use

  • Pair with hydrating and anti-inflammatory ingredients

  • Avoid unnecessary irritation or inflammation

When used correctly, retinoids can deliver powerful results without triggering excessive dryness or sensitivity.

Why Barrier Health Matters

Your skin barrier is responsible for:

  • Retaining moisture

  • Protecting against environmental stress

  • Supporting proper healing and function

When the barrier is compromised, it can lead to:

  • Increased sensitivity

  • Breakouts

  • Inflammation

  • Delayed results

A healthy barrier allows active ingredients like retinoids to work more effectively and consistently over time.
